How To Choose The Best Adjustable King Mattress
An adjustable king mattress is a long-term investment in your health. The wrong choice can mean a noisy motor, a mattress that shifts out of place, or a frame that fails to support heavier sleepers. Focus on the three pillars that define performance in this category: the base’s motor and construction, the mattress’ core material, and the ecosystem of features that directly affect your daily comfort.
Motor Power and Build Quality
The motor is the heart of the system. A unit rated for at least 750 pounds of lift capacity indicates a durable motor and a steel-reinforced frame. Listen for “whisper-quiet” claims—real-world reviews are the best check here. A split king uses two independent twin XL bases, meaning each side has its own motor. This gives you independent head and foot articulation, which is essential if you and your partner have different sleep positions or schedules.
Mattress Compatibility
Not every mattress bends well with an adjustable base. You need a mattress that flexes without creasing. A 12 to 14-inch hybrid mattress with pocketed coils and a gel-infused memory foam top layer is the gold standard. The coils provide the structure to prevent sagging, while the foam layers offer pressure relief. All-foam mattresses work too, but they must have the right density (2.5+ PCF) to avoid permanent indentations at the hinge points.
Essential Features vs. Luxury Add-Ons
Zero Gravity, Anti-Snore, and programmable memory positions are the functional core. These settings directly improve sleep apnea, back alignment, and reflux. USB ports, under-bed lighting, and app controls are convenient but should not be the deciding factors. Massage motors can be a genuine benefit for muscle relaxation, but the vibration amplitude and motor quality vary dramatically between brands.

1. BedJet Adjustable Bed Frame
The BedJet is a genuine engineering departure from conventional adjustable frames. Its 1.75-inch thickness means it sits nearly flush inside most platform or storage bed frames, completely invisible once installed. This solves the biggest aesthetic complaint against adjustable beds—that they look like hospital equipment.
The 900-pound lift capacity is best-in-class, easily handling thick latex or heavy hybrid mattresses without motor strain. The whisper-quiet dual motors provide a 70-degree head rise and 45-degree foot rise, and the split king version ships with four independent massage zones. Each massage program offers 10 intensity levels, which surpasses the basic three-speed motors found on most competitors.
The trade-off is the upfront investment. You are paying for the engineering and the US-based design and support. The frame ships without legs, relying on your existing bed base, though an optional leg kit is available for freestanding use. This is a premium base for users who refuse to compromise on aesthetics or performance.

3. Sven & Son Harmony Adjustable Bed Base + 14″ Hybrid
The Sven & Son Harmony represents the most balanced execution of an adjustable king combo on the market. The base offers up to 75 degrees of head lift and 45 degrees of foot lift, plus a separate pillow tilt feature that allows independent adjustment of the upper head section—something most competitors lack.
The included 14-inch hybrid mattress uses bionic cooling gel bead-infused memory foam over an innerspring coil system. This combination avoids the heat retention problem of all-foam beds while providing the body contouring foam sleepers expect. The CertiPUR-US certification confirms the foam is free from heavy metals and formaldehyde. The 25-year warranty on the frame and motor is the strongest in the category.
Assembly is straightforward, but each base weighs over 175 pounds, requiring two people. The pre-paired wireless remotes and under-bed lighting work flawlessly out of the box. The massage function, with multiple modes and variable intensity, is genuinely therapeutic rather than gimmicky.

10. ESHINE King Adjustable Bed Frame with 12 Inch Mattress
This ESHINE E2000 bundle includes both an adjustable base and a 12-inch hybrid mattress, creating a turnkey solution. The base offers a 55-degree head tilt and a 42-degree foot tilt, controlled via wireless remote or a smartphone app. Phone control is a practical convenience when the remote is misplaced.
The mattress construction uses five layers: a 2.5-inch cool gel-infused air memory foam top, a 2.2-inch high-density memory foam transition, a 6.3-inch pocket spring core with 319 individually wrapped coils, and a 1-inch high-density support foam base. This multi-layer hybrid design provides a good balance of contouring and support.
Assembly requires two people due to the weight, but owners report a straightforward process. The bundle ships in two separate deliveries, one for the base and one for the mattress. Some owners noted a slight height difference between the two twin XL mattresses after the expansion period, which can create a minor rolling sensation toward the center.

13. Sealy Dreamlife 12″ Hybrid King Mattress
The Sealy Dreamlife is a mattress-only option for those who already own an adjustable base or plan to buy one separately. The 12-inch hybrid uses a 2-inch SealyComfort gel memory foam layer, a 2.25-inch SealySupport transition foam, and a 7-inch SealyResponsive encased coil system.
The gel memory foam conforms to the body for pressure relief, while the encased coils provide independent motion isolation and targeted support. The Surface-Guard Technology offers built-in antimicrobial protection that helps prevent the growth of bacteria and allergens. The CertiPUR-US certification confirms the foam is free from mercury, lead, formaldehyde, and phthalates.
Owners with back problems consistently report significant relief, with one reviewer noting reduced pain from degenerative disc disease after six weeks. The medium firmness works well for side and back sleepers. The edge support is the weakest point—the foam border compresses noticeably when sitting on the edge, which is a common trait in budget hybrids.
